Im not @Anonymous  but not all inquiries are built the same. Ones credit profile, income, length of credit, dti, etc will help a lender decide if approval is warrented, even with tons of inqs. Some lenders will flat out deny on inqs alone but some wont. Some inqs may be spread out over 2 years as well. I still have 26 inqs on my EQ, as most lenders want my EQ, especially CU/Penfed boo, but most were over a year or more older. Just gotta hold on sanz apping to get it under control. Anyway, stronger profiles can get away with it mostly, newer ones not so much. Just my view though.
